Field Project: Look at the menu for a full service restaurant or foodservice operation in your area. No McDonald's or fast food places.

Determine whether they have sources of whole grains on any part of the menu.
What amount of whole grains do you find in the meals on the menu?
If there are limited choices, how could you improve these menus to make them healthier?
What types of protein are served on the menu where you work or at other restaurants or foodservice operations in the area? Usually proteins make up a large portion of a serving on the restaurant plate.
What size are the steaks and chops in the establishment?
How many grams of protein in just one of the meat entrees?
How many calories would that meat entree menu item provide?

Case Study

Ricardo is a restaurant manager in a prominent city hotel. His day-to-day responsibilities include ensuring that special luncheon and dinner buffets are set up on time and that food is replenished as necessary. During a recent conference for health professionals held in the hotel, Ricardo observed that the buffet line had stopped and people were standing with their plates and waiting for food. He approached the buffet table and observed that there was a plate full of white bread remaining, but there was no whole-grain bread left. When the waitstaff returned, Ricardo learned that the operation was out of whole-grain products. He apologized to the people waiting in line. Although the patrons indicated their disappointment, they made alternative food selections and the line moved again.

What is the problem in this situation?
What do you think the customers expected?
What can Ricardo do to prevent this type of situation in the future?
